Abstract
The present study reports the identification of two new staurosporine derivatives, 2-hydroxy-7-oxostaurosporine (1) and 3-hydroxy-7-oxostaurosporine (2), obtained from mid-polar fractions of an aqueous methanol extract of the tunicate Eudistoma vannamei, endemic to the northeast coast of Brazil. The mixture of 1 and 2 displayed IC₅₀ values in the nM range and was up to 14 times more cytotoxic than staurosporine across a panel of tumor cell lines, as evaluated using the MTT assay.Entities:

Cytotoxicity of 2-hydroxy-7-oxostaurosporine/3-hydroxy-7-oxostaurosporine (1/2) and staurosporine (3), evaluated using the MTT assay after 72 h of incubation. The IC50 (nM) values and 95% CI were obtained via nonlinear regression (first values); the 95% CI are set in brackets.
| Cell Line | IC50 (nM) 1–2 | Selectivity Index a PBMC
| IC50 (nM) 3 | Selectivity Index a PBMC
|
|---|---|---|---|---|
| HL-60 | 25.97 [22.42–30.09] | 26.46 | 391.83 [316.81–484.86] | 2.00 |
| Molt-4 | 18.64 [15.97–21.74] | 36.86 | 154.50 [128.12–186.33] | 5.08 |
| Jurkat | 10.33 [7.12–15.00] | 70.08 | 83.96 [51.38–137.25] | 9.34 |
| K562 | 144.47 [103.88–200.9] | 4.75 | 1960.86 N.C. | 0.40 |
| HCT-8 | 58.24 [50.96–66.58] | 11.80 | 83.83 [66.43–105.80] | 9.36 |
| SF 295 | 57.90 [47.10–71.16] | 11.87 | 569.52 [444.13–730.28] | 1.38 |
| MDA MB 435 | 28.68 [25.64–32.06] | 23.96 | 215.42 [153.64–301.80] | 3.64 |
| PBMC | 687.08 [452.55–1043.48] | - | 784.51 [566.95–1085.89] |
N.C.: value was not converted; a ratio between the cytotoxicities expressed as IC50 (nM) against peripheral blood mononucleated cells (PBMCs) (normal cells) and cancer cell lines.
